I have this View Model returned from MVC REST service:
[DataContract]
public class AccountViewModel
{
    [DataMember]
    public IEnumerable<string> Currencies { get; set; }
    [DataMember]
    public IEnumerable<string> FromAccounts { get; set; }
    [DataMember]
    public IEnumerable<string> ToAccounts { get; set; }
}
I have this in angular:
    angular.module('accountServices', ['ngResource'])
        .factory('Accounts', function($resource) {
            return $resource('/SomeUrl/Accounts', {}, {
                get: { method: 'GET' }
            });
        });
    angular.module('staticDataServices', ['accountServices'])
        .service('StaticData', function (Accounts) {
            self.AccountViewModel = Accounts.get();
            self.Reasons = ['Incorrect Alloc',
                            'Unallocated',
                            'Client Withdrawal',
                            'Margin Topup',
                            'Margin Reduction',
                            'Other'];
            return self;
        });
webtraderDeposits.controller('ApprovalDialogController', ['$scope', 'dialog', 'item', 'StaticData', 'Deposits',
    function ($scope, dialog, item, StaticData, Deposits) {
        $scope.AccountViewModel = StaticData.AccountViewModel;
        $scope.Reasons = StaticData.Reasons;
        alert(StaticData.AccountViewModel.Currencies);
    } ]);
StaticData.AccountViewModel is an Object, but StaticData.AccountViewModel.Currencies is undefined. Any ideas on what i am doing wrong?
